Although Hitchcock considered this one of his worst movies, it's a brilliant one and it's perfect to begin to study the master's style. As we all know the film was shot in 3d and Hitchcock decided not to abuse of this tecnique and he set up a sort of a theatre scene, giving to those who view the feeling of the stage and underlining the most dramatic moments (the murder with scissors, the telephone.
..). It's also one of the best spoken movie I saw, with great dialogues and great actors (Milland, Williams) and a magnificent Grace Kelly.
